da võrreldavate skeemide staatilist ja dünaamilist stabiilsust ning talitluskind- lust, arvutada kaod võrkudes, optimeerida võrku mitmesuguste parameetrite järgi, hinnata lühisvoolude nivood jms. Kõike seda on võimalik teha ainult vastavate võrgu talitluse analüüsi ja optimeerimise arvutiprogrammide abil. Tänapäeval on saadaval suur hulk mitmesuguseid elektrisüsteemide talitluse arvutuse ja optimeerimise programmipakette, nagu näiteks EDSA – Profes- sional Power System Design & Analysis (EDSA Micro Corporation, USA Unitech Power Systems, EDSA Europe), TRANSMISSION 2000, (Common- wealth Associates, Inc.), PST – Power System Toolbox (Cherry Tree Scientific Software), ETAP (Power Station Operation Technology, Inc.), CYME (CYME International, Inc.), DIgSILENT (Saksa erafirma), SIMPOW – Power System Simulation & Analysis (ABB Power Systems), PCFLO (University of Texas), PSS/E (Power Technologies, Inc.), PoWeRWORLD ( PowerWorld Corporation) jpt.

Christopher Vogler T h e Hero's Journey is a pattern that seems to extend in many dimensions, describing more than one reality. It accurately describes, among other things, the process o f making a journey, the necessary working parts of a story, the joys and despairs of being a writer, and the passage of a soul through life. A book that explores such a pattern naturally partakes of this multi—dimen sional quality. The Writer's Journey was intended as a practical guidebook for writers, but can also be read as a guide to the life lessons that have been carefully built into the stories of all times. Some people have even used it as a kind of travel guide, predicting the inevitable ups and downs of making a physical journey.
